SANDUSKY CITY SCHOOLS
Administrative Personnel
Job Description
TitleHigh School Principal
StatusAdministrator, Tier I, 260 Days
Qualifications Required- Master's Degree in Educational Leadership, Curriculum and Instruction or related field
- Valid Administrative License:
High School Principal 9-12 - Minimum of three (3) years successful teaching experience
- Successful history of leading people, managing budgets, and building an ethical, professional, and committed team.
- Ability to successfully work with diverse internal and external groups
- Experience developing a climate that is safe, goal oriented with high expectations
- Ability to recruit and retain students in the high school age bracket
- Ability to work with middle school leaders ensuring a seamless transition for students from middle school to high school
- Evidence of team building ability
- Ability to comprehend student achievement data as it relates to academic performance and utilizes the data to lead the high school to improve rating on the Ohio Report Card
- Five years successful teaching experience in public education
- Previous High School Principal experience or building level leadership experience preferred with evidence to support student achievement
- Exhibits transformative behavior and provides evidence of leading a school to higher achievement
- Evidence of strong discipline capacity that leads to improved behavior and improved test scores
- Ability to market and communicate the attributes of the school to internal and external audiences on an on-going basis
- Ability and evidence of seeking external funding opportunities to enhance the high school experience
Chief of Staff & Transformation Officer
Job GoalTo use leadership and administrative skills in promoting the maximum education development of each high school student.
Essential Functions- Understands the use of differentiated instruction to promote student achievement; monitors its implementation in classrooms and evaluates its efficacy.
- Monitors the design and delivery of the standards-based curriculum using the walk-through process.
- Establishes the underlying values of the high school.
- Integrates instructional goals into all facets of the high school operation.
- Establishes high expectations for performance and monitors the performance of those expectations.
- Shares research that supports the importance of the teacher in the learning process.
- Shares current educational research pertinent to learning and implements/models such research as appropriate.
- Facilitates continuous capacity building and professional growth in himself/herself and in the entire community supervised.
